Which security drawback involves a user denying a transaction they were involved in?

ASpoofing

BRepudiation

CDenial of Service (DoS) Attacks

DUnauthorized Information Disclosure

Answer:

B. Repudiation

Read Explanation:

  • Denial of Involvement: Repudiation is the act of a user falsely claiming they did not participate in a transaction or activity. For instance, a person might deny making an online payment or sending a particular message.

  • Lack of Trust: This problem arises when there's no way to definitively prove the user's involvement, which breaks trust in the system. It's a significant security concern, especially in financial transactions and legal documents.

  • E-governance Solution: To combat repudiation, e-governance systems use security measures like digital signatures and audit trails. These technologies provide irrefutable proof of a user's action, ensuring accountability and preventing them from denying a transaction later.
